Data from this technique can provide information on hydrophobicity and morphology of surface adlayers [73].At a given temperature and … WebStatic contact angle measurement is the most common method that utilizes the sessile drop method. In this analysis, a contact angle goniometer and a high-resolution camera are used to capture an image of the drop sitting on the surface from the side view.
